Seventeen (17) ships and craft join in CONEX-2019.
 

The inauguration of the Colombo Naval Exercise (CONEX) 2019 was held onboard SLNS Sindurala, yesterday (26 January) and 07 ships of the SL Navy fleet, SLNS Sindurala, SLNS Sagara, SLNS Samudura, SLNS Prathapa, SLNS Suranimala, SLNS Mihikatha, SLNS Rathnadeepa with 02 two ships of Sri Lanka Coast Guard SLCGS Suraksha, SLCGS Samudraraksha, all together 09 ships and 08 Fast Attack Craft participated in the exercise at the seas off Colombo today (27 January)....
